Seegrund. Ein Kluftingerkrimi is a conventional regional crime drama that adheres to established genre clichés. The film prioritizes localized community dynamics and traditional investigative structures, reinforcing existing social norms without challenging them. It focuses on restoring order within a traditional Western framework, offering limited engagement with diverse lived experiences.

Does Seegrund. Ein Kluftingerkrimi have LGBTQ+ representation?

Limited

The film follows a traditional procedural format without featuring non-binary or transgender characters. It does not challenge the idea that everyone is straight or cisgender, showing minimal representation of LGBTQ+ identities.

How does Seegrund. Ein Kluftingerkrimi portray gender?

Fair

The story revolves around a male protagonist and upholds traditional professional roles. Women appear as investigators or victims, but there is no significant challenge to traditional gender roles.

How racially and ethnically diverse is Seegrund. Ein Kluftingerkrimi?

Limited

The cast reflects the local German population, with no attempt to include diverse racial or ethnic backgrounds. The production focuses on traditional community settings without broadening its scope.

How does Seegrund. Ein Kluftingerkrimi represent religion and culture?

Fair

The narrative centers on restoring social order and community stability within a traditional Western framework. It emphasizes established legal and social institutions without incorporating diverse cultural perspectives.

Does Seegrund. Ein Kluftingerkrimi include disability representation?

Limited

Disability is used mainly as a plot device rather than a source of character's ability to drive the story. There is no indication of neurodivergent or physically disabled characters driving the narrative.
